########## src/site/README.md: ########## @@ -0,0 +1,594 @@ +# Apache HBase Website + +The official website for Apache HBase, built with modern web technologies to provide a fast, accessible, and maintainable web presence. + +--- + +## Table of Contents + +- [Content Editing](#content-editing) +- [Development](#development) + - [Prerequisites](#prerequisites) + - [Technology Stack](#technology-stack) + - [Project Architecture](#project-architecture) + - [Getting Started](#getting-started) + - [Development Workflow](#development-workflow) + - [Building for Production](#building-for-production) + - [Maven Integration](#maven-integration) + - [Deployment](#deployment) + - [Troubleshooting](#troubleshooting) + +--- + +## Content Editing + +Most pages (except the home page) store content in **Markdown (`.md`)** or **JSON (`.json`)** files located in `app/pages/[page-name]/`. This makes it easy to update content without touching code. + +**Examples:** +- `app/pages/team/content.md` - Markdown content for team page +- `app/pages/powered-by-hbase/companies.json` - JSON data for companies +- `app/pages/news/events.json` - JSON data for news/events + +Edit these files with any text editor, then run `npm run build` to regenerate the site. + +--- + +## Development + +### Prerequisites + +Before you begin, ensure you have the following installed: + +- **Node.js version 20.19+ or 22.12+** - JavaScript runtime (like the JVM for Java) + - Download from [nodejs.org](https://nodejs.org/) + - Verify installation: `node --version` (should show v20.19+ or v22.12+) + +- **NPM** - Node Package Manager (like Maven for Java) + - Comes bundled with Node.js + - Verify installation: `npm --version` + +### Technology Stack + +This website uses modern web technologies. Here's what each one does (with Java analogies): + +#### Core Framework +- **React Router** - Full-stack web framework with Server-Side Generation (SSG) + - Handles routing (like Spring MVC controllers) + - Provides server-side rendering for better performance and SEO + - Enables progressive enhancement (see below) + - [Documentation](https://reactrouter.com/) + +#### Progressive Enhancement + +The website uses **progressive enhancement** ([learn more](https://reactrouter.com/explanation/progressive-enhancement)), which means: + +- **With JavaScript enabled**: Users get a Single Page Application (SPA) experience + - Fast page transitions without full page reloads + - Smooth animations and interactive features + - Enhanced user experience + +- **Without JavaScript**: Users still get a fully functional website + - All links and forms work via traditional HTML + - Content is accessible to everyone + - Better for search engines and accessibility tools + +This approach ensures the website works for all users, regardless of their browser capabilities or connection speed. + +#### UI Components +- **shadcn/ui** - Pre-built, accessible UI components + - Built on top of Radix UI primitives + - Similar to a component library like PrimeFaces or Vaadin in Java + - Provides buttons, cards, navigation menus, etc. + - [Documentation](https://ui.shadcn.com/) + +- **Radix UI** - Low-level, accessible UI primitives + - The foundation that shadcn/ui builds upon + - Handles complex accessibility (ARIA) requirements automatically + - Think of it as the "Spring Framework" for UI components + +#### Styling +- **TailwindCSS** - Utility-first CSS framework + - Instead of writing CSS files, you apply classes directly in components + - Example: `className="text-blue-500 font-bold"` makes blue, bold text + +#### Code Quality Tools +- **TypeScript** - Typed superset of JavaScript + - Similar to Java's type system + - Catches errors at compile-time instead of runtime + - Provides autocomplete and better IDE support + +- **ESLint + Prettier** - Code linting and formatting (like Checkstyle + google-java-format) + - ESLint analyzes code for potential errors and enforces coding standards + - Prettier handles automatic code formatting (spacing, indentation, etc.) + - Integrated together: `npm run lint:fix` handles both linting and formatting + - Configuration: `eslint.config.js` and `prettier.config.js` + +### Project Architecture + +The project follows a clear directory structure with separation of concerns: + +``` +my-react-router-app/ +├── app/ # Application source code +│ ├── ui/ # Reusable UI components (no business logic) +│ │ ├── button.tsx # Generic button component +│ │ ├── card.tsx # Card container component +│ │ └── ... # Other UI primitives +│ │ +│ ├── components/ # Reusable components WITH business logic +│ │ ├── site-navbar.tsx # Website navigation bar +│ │ ├── site-footer.tsx # Website footer +│ │ ├── theme-toggle.tsx # Dark/light mode toggle +│ │ └── markdown-layout.tsx # Layout for markdown content pages +│ │ +│ ├── pages/ # Complete pages (composed of ui + components) +│ │ ├── home/ # Home page +│ │ │ ├── index.tsx # Main page component (exported) +│ │ │ ├── hero.tsx # Hero section (not exported) +│ │ │ ├── features.tsx # Features section (not exported) +│ │ │ └── ... +│ │ ├── team/ # Team page +│ │ │ ├── index.tsx # Main page component (exported) +│ │ │ └── content.md # Markdown content +│ │ └── ... +│ │ +│ ├── routes/ # Route definitions and metadata +│ │ ├── home.tsx # Home route configuration +│ │ ├── team.tsx # Team route configuration +│ │ └── ... +│ │ +│ ├── lib/ # Utility functions and integrations +│ │ ├── utils.ts # Helper functions +│ │ └── theme-provider.tsx # Theme management +│ │ +│ ├── routes.ts # Main routing configuration +│ ├── root.tsx # Root layout component +│ └── app.css # Global styles +│ +├── build/ # Generated files (DO NOT EDIT) +│ ├── client/ # Browser-side assets +│ │ ├── index.html # HTML files for each page +│ │ ├── assets/ # JavaScript, CSS bundles +│ │ └── images/ # Optimized images +│ └── server/ # Server-side code (if using SSR) +│ +├── public/ # Static files (copied as-is to build/) +│ ├── favicon.ico # Website icon +│ └── images/ # Images and other static assets +│ +├── node_modules/ # Dependencies (like Maven's .m2 directory) +├── package.json # Project metadata and dependencies (like pom.xml) +├── tsconfig.json # TypeScript configuration +└── react-router.config.ts # React Router framework configuration +``` + +#### Key Principles + +1. **UI Components (`/ui`)**: Pure, reusable components with no business logic + - Can be used anywhere in the application + - Only concerned with appearance and basic interaction + +2. **Business Components (`/components`)**: Reusable across pages + - May contain business logic specific to HBase website + - Examples: navigation, footer, theme toggle + +3. **Pages (`/pages`)**: Complete pages combining ui and components + - Each page has its own directory + - Only `index.tsx` is exported + - Internal components stay within the page directory + - If a component needs to be reused, move it to `/components` + +4. **Routes (`/routes`)**: Define routing and metadata + - Maps URLs to pages + - Sets page titles, meta tags, etc. + +### Getting Started + +#### 1. Install Dependencies + +Think of this as `mvn install`: + +```bash +npm install +``` + +This downloads all required packages from npm (similar to Maven Central). + +#### 2. Start Development Server + +```bash +npm run dev +``` + +This starts a local development server with: +- **Hot Module Replacement (HMR)**: Code changes appear instantly without full page reload +- **Live at**: `http://localhost:5173` + +### Development Workflow + +#### Making Changes + +1. **Edit code** in the `app/` directory +2. **Save the file** - changes appear automatically in the browser +3. **Check for errors** in the terminal where `npm run dev` is running + +#### Common Tasks + +**Add a new page:** +1. Create directory in `app/pages/my-new-page/` +2. Create `index.tsx` in that directory +3. Create route file in `app/routes/my-new-page.tsx` +4. Register route in `app/routes.ts` + +**Update content:** +- Edit the appropriate `.md` or `.json` file +- Changes appear automatically + +**Add a UI component:** +- Check if shadcn/ui has what you need first +- Only create custom components if necessary + +**Check code quality:** +```bash +npm run lint +``` + +**Fix linting and formatting issues:** +```bash +npm run lint:fix +``` + +### Testing + +The project uses [Vitest](https://vitest.dev/) for testing React components. + +**Run tests:** +```bash +# Run tests in watch mode (for development) +npm test + +# Run tests once (for CI/CD) +npm run test:run + +# Run tests with UI +npm run test:ui +``` + +**Test coverage includes:** +- Home Page - Hero section, buttons, features, use cases, community sections +- Theme Toggle - Light/dark mode switching +- Navigation - Navbar, dropdown menus, links +- Markdown Rendering - Headings, lists, code blocks, tables, links + +**Writing new tests:** + +Use the `renderWithProviders` utility in `test/utils.tsx` to ensure components have access to routing and theme context: + +```typescript +import { renderWithProviders, screen } from './utils' +import { MyComponent } from '@/components/my-component' + +describe('MyComponent', () => { + it('renders correctly', () => { + renderWithProviders(<MyComponent />) + expect(screen.getByText('Hello World')).toBeInTheDocument() + }) +}) +``` + +**CI/CD Workflow:** + +Before merging or deploying, run the full CI pipeline: + +```bash +npm run ci +``` + +This command runs all quality checks and builds the project: +1. `npm run lint` - Check linting +2. `npm run typecheck` - Check types +3. `npm run test:run` - Run tests +4. `npm run build` - Build for production + +All checks must pass before code is considered ready for deployment. + +**CI/CD Pipeline Example:** +```yaml +# Example for GitHub Actions, GitLab CI, etc. +- npm run ci # Runs all checks and build +``` + +### Building for Production + +Create an optimized production build: + +```bash +npm run build +``` + +This command: +1. Compiles TypeScript to JavaScript +2. Bundles and minifies all code +3. Optimizes images and assets +4. Generates static HTML files +5. Outputs everything to `build/` directory + +**Generated files location:** +``` +build/ +├── client/ # Everything needed for the website +│ ├── *.html # Pre-rendered HTML pages +│ ├── assets/ # Optimized JavaScript and CSS +│ │ ├── *.js # JavaScript bundles (minified) +│ │ ├── *.css # Stylesheets (minified) +│ │ └── manifest-*.js # Asset manifest +│ └── images/ # Optimized images +└── server/ # Server-side code (if applicable) +``` + +The `build/client/` directory contains everything needed to deploy the website to any static file host. + +### Maven Integration + +The website is integrated with the Apache HBase Maven build system using the `frontend-maven-plugin`.
